cancel
Showing results for 
Search instead for 
Did you mean: 

Call a servlet with post method?

Former Member
0 Kudos

Is it possible to sent a request from a webdynpro to a servlet via the POST method?

Can someone give me a example?

Accepted Solutions (0)

Answers (1)

Answers (1)

former_member182372
Active Contributor
0 Kudos

Hello Peter,

You can use HTTPClient from Jakarta

http://jakarta.apache.org/commons/httpclient

Example of using POST method http://jakarta.apache.org/commons/httpclient/methods/post.html

Example:

import org.apache.commons.httpclient.HttpClient;
import org.apache.commons.httpclient.methods.PostMethod;
			
String strURL = "http://localhost/Servlet";
PostMethod post = new PostMethod(strURL);
HttpClient httpclient = new HttpClient();
int result = httpclient.executeMethod(post);
String responseAsString = post.getResponseBodyAsString();

Best regards, Maksim Rashchynski.

Former Member
0 Kudos

Thx this is a possible way, but it does not look like a design pattern …

Is there no smarter way to do this?

former_member182372
Active Contributor
Former Member
0 Kudos

Hello Maksim,

wow you always write a really fast reply.

I will have a look on it,

thx

Peter